Low-Stakes (Team, in-class on Thursday, due on Canvas Oct. 25 when class ends): For your team project, you are now in the process of developing your draft questionnaire for your initial research proposal that is due on November 1. Let's apply the first few steps of Backward Market Research to your project to help support the development of your questionnaire. As a team, create a PowerPoint deck that addresses the first steps of the Backward Market Research process:
• How will your final research results be implemented? You may not have discussed this with your client, so make (and state) any assumptions needed.
• What information should your report contain in order to support implementation? Specify the information needed to fill in the blanks for that information.
• Earlier in the semester, we discussed the idea of a conceptual model to support your research problem. Diagram your needed information as a conceptual model.
